TRUSTEES SOUGHT
Corby VCS is an organisation that currently offers support and training to community and voluntary organisations in the Borough of Corby. We also provide a brokerage service for these organisations to recruit volunteers. We work with partners to inspire pride in our community and develop an interest in various activities within the Borough. We encourage partnership building for local organisations, which, through working together, will provide added value to the local community.
We lease and manage the Old TA Building, used by other organisations, and manage a voluntary driver car pool (mainly for hospital visits) and a shopmobility service.
The past year has been one of many challenges, including the fact that our HQ is up for sale by its owners and, very sadly and more recently, the passing of our Treasurer: we are seeking people who can react quickly to ever-changing situations and help shape policy going forward.
We are looking for Trustees who:
• have a good knowledge of Corby and the surrounding area;
• are interested in being an integral part of a voluntary sector infrastructure organisation which endeavours to help smaller community groups to start up, grow and flourish;
• have some knowledge (or be willing to learn) of seeking out funding opportunities for small organisations;
• are able to bring diverse skills and enthusiasm to help CVCS remain relevant and active in the community.
The positions are unpaid.
We usually meet quarterly but are currently holding meetings monthly to allow us to react appropriately and sufficiently quickly to the effects of latest government guidelines on our activities.

Please find below the agreed Funding for Core Organisations and the Amounts:
Ref. | Core Organisation | 2019 / 2020 |
Core 01 | Citizens Advice Services Corby and Kettering | £28,000 |
Core 02 | Northamptonshire Sunflower Centre | £13,000 |
Core 03 | The Teamwork Trust | £5,000 |
Core 04 | The Wildlife Trust for BCN | £4,000 |
Core 05 | Groundwork Northants | £7,500 |
Core 06 | Homestart | £9,200 |
Core 07 | Maplefields Circle of Friends | £3,000 |
Core 08 | Corby Voluntary and Community Services | £19,500 |
Core 09 | Northamptonshire Sport | £7,500 |
Core 10 | Northants Right & Equality Council | £1,800 |
Core 14 | Core Theatre | £297,500 |
£396,000 |
